Output 31d25b9e3997f041e50a4afd2ac77ff433418c3db345f82b73210c8712a5e9cb:32

value
326760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500bbeaea9233c2321a42f4801024a1be3639d67 OP_EQUAL
address
38zG3wHpvf68jwfc8P8rDyXoQTt7sc6hfs
transaction
31d25b9e3997f041e50a4afd2ac77ff433418c3db345f82b73210c8712a5e9cb
spent
true